-_ Movie options
Options
can be selected
for the movie that is shot when
the movie
mode
switch
is
rotated
to HD. The higher
the resolution
and bitrate,
the higher
the picture
quality;
but the file size also becomes
larger.

Movies with an aspect ratio of 16:9 are recorded in full high
definition. This option is suited to playback on a wide screen
TV that is compatible
with full high-definition.
Image size: 1920>41080 pixels
Movie bitrate: 14 Mbps
Movies with an aspect ratio of 16:9 are recorded in full high
definition. This option is suited to playback on a wide screen
TV that is compatible
with full high definition.
Image size: 1920>(1080 pixels
Movie bitrate: 12 Mbps
Movies with an aspect ratio of 16:9 are recorded in high
definition. This option is suited to playback on a wide screen
TV
Image size: 1280x720 pixels
Movie bitrate: 9 Mbps
Movies with an aspect ratio of 4:3 are recorded.
Image size: 640x480 pixels
Movie bitrate: 3 Mbps
Movies with an aspect ratio of 4:3 are recorded.
Image size: 320x240 pixels
Movie bitrate: 640 kbps
• The movie bitrate is the voh me of movie data recorded per second. As a variable
bitrate (VBR) system has been adopted, the movie recording rate varies
automatically according to the subject so that more data is recorded per second
for movies containing frequently moving subjects, thus increasing movie file size.
• The frame rate is approximately
30 frames per second (fps) in any options.
